Market Overview:
The Wellness Supplements Market is experiencing robust growth, with the global market valued at approximately USD 270,105.5 million in 2024. It is projected to expand at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 7.4%, reaching an estimated USD 478,153.87 million by 2032. This impressive growth reflects a growing consumer awareness of health and wellness, leading to increased demand for nutritional products that support overall well-being.
Several key factors are driving the expansion of the wellness supplements market. The rising prevalence of lifestyle-related health issues, such as obesity and chronic diseases, is prompting consumers to seek preventive solutions through dietary supplements. Additionally, an increase in health-conscious consumers, fueled by social media and wellness trends, is contributing to the market’s growth. Innovations in product formulations and the introduction of personalized nutrition solutions are also enhancing consumer engagement and satisfaction.
Regionally, North America dominates the Wellness Supplements Market, primarily due to high consumer spending on health and wellness products and a well-established retail infrastructure. Europe follows closely, driven by a growing emphasis on preventive healthcare and a strong inclination toward natural and organic supplements. The Asia-Pacific region is expected to witness significant growth during the forecast period, supported by rising disposable incomes, increasing health awareness, and a burgeoning interest in preventive health solutions. Emerging markets in this region, particularly India and China, present substantial growth opportunities due to their large populations and evolving consumer preferences for wellness products.

Market Challenge Analysis:
Regulatory Compliance Challenges:
One of the primary challenges facing the Wellness Supplements Market is navigating the complex landscape of regulatory compliance. Different countries and regions have varying regulations governing the production, marketing, and sale of dietary supplements. In North America and Europe, for instance, regulatory bodies like the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) and the European Food Safety Authority (EFSA) impose stringent guidelines on labelling, health claims, and ingredient safety. Manufacturers must ensure that their products meet these requirements to avoid penalties and potential market withdrawal. This complexity can be particularly daunting for smaller companies and new entrants lacking the resources to fully understand and comply with these regulations.
Furthermore, the continuous evolution of regulations adds another layer of difficulty. As consumer awareness and demand for transparency grow, regulatory authorities are increasingly scrutinizing supplement formulations and marketing practices. This heightened vigilance can lead to unexpected changes in compliance requirements, forcing companies to adapt quickly or face legal repercussions. For instance, recent trends toward stricter labelling requirements and the need for scientific substantiation of health claims can strain resources and increase operational costs. Consequently, companies must invest in compliance infrastructure, including legal expertise and quality assurance protocols, to navigate this challenging landscape effectively.

Recent Developments:
- On February 8, 2024, Herbalife, a leading health and wellness company, launched the Herbalife GLP-1 Nutrition Companion. This new line of food and supplement product combinations aims to meet the nutritional needs of individuals taking GLP-1 and other weight-loss medications.
- In May 2023, Roquette, a global leader in plant-based ingredients, invited the health and nutrition market to explore a more versatile, stable, and consumer-focused future for probiotic supplements with the introduction of PEARLITOL ProTec.
- In November 2022, DSM, a purpose-driven global science-based company in Nutrition, Health, and Bioscience, aligned its partnership efforts with LBB Specialties, a specialty chemical and ingredients company, to enhance customer value and expand product development options in North America. This partnership positions DSM to increase its market penetration as a leading provider of vitamins, lipids, carotenoids, and nutraceuticals in the region.
- In September 2022, Abbott, a global healthcare company, launched the new Ensure with β-hydroxy-β-methyl butyrate (HMB). This innovative formulation is designed to support aging Indians by providing a scientifically prepared nutritional supplement that contains 32 essential elements, including high-quality protein, calcium, and vitamin D, to boost muscle and bone health. The inclusion of HMB helps prevent muscle loss while enhancing strength and energy.
